Mae Gwasanaeth Diogelwch y Senedd yn gyfrifol am gynnal diogelwch pawb sy'n ymweld â'r Senedd neu'n gweithio yno, gan gynnwys swyddogion etholedig a'u staff. Fel Rheolwr Gweithrediadau Diogelwch, bydd gennych ran ganolog yn y gwaith o ddiogelu Ystad y Senedd wrth arwain, datblygu a chefnogi ein Harweinwyr Tîm Diogelwch a'n Swyddogion Diogelwch. Byddwch yn sicrhau bod ein gweithrediadau diogelwch yn cael eu cynnal i'r safonau uchaf, gan hefyd ddarparu pwynt cyswllt tawel, proffesiynol a diplomyddol ar gyfer ystod eang o staff, ymwelwyr a rhanddeiliaid.

Mae’r Rheolwr Gweithrediadau Diogelwch yn rheolwr llinell sy’n gyfrifol am oruchwylio a ddatblygu Arweinwyr Timau Diogelwch a Swyddogion Diogelwch ac am sicrhau bod uniondeb a diogelwch Ystad y Senedd yn cael ei gynnal. Byddwch yn darparu rhyngwyneb proffesiynol i gwsmeriaid, gan ymdrin yn ddiplomyddol ag amrywiaeth o bobl o wahanol gefndiroedd, boed yn staff neu’n ymwelwyr. Byddwch yn gweithio fel rhan o dîm o bedwar Rheolwr Gweithrediadau Diogelwch. Er bod pob un o'r pedwar deiliad swydd yn gyfrifol am gyflawni'r ystod lawn o ddyletswyddau gweithredol, mae maes ffocws arbenigol dynodedig i bob rôl hefyd. Ar gyfer y swydd hon, yr arbenigedd hwnnw yw Datblygiad a Lles, a byddwch chi'n arwain y gwaith o hwyluso datblygiad, llesiant a chynnydd staff ar draws y gwasanaeth.

Gan adrodd i’r Uwch Reolwr Diogelwch, byddwch yn gyfrifol am ddarparu perfformiad gweithredol ar lefel uchel (sef Gwasanaeth Diogelwch a Gwasanaeth i Gwsmeriaid) a bydd yn ofynnol i chi ddarparu cefnogaeth, cyfeiriad a chymhelliant i’ch Arweinwyr Tîm a’ch Swyddogion Diogelwch. Bydd disgwyl i chi ddangos parodrwydd i ddysgu, ynghyd â doethineb, gallu rhagorol i weithio mewn tîm, a sgiliau rhyngbersonol, sgiliau arwain a sgiliau rheoli.

Penodol i’r swydd:

  • Sgiliau Iaith Cymraeg Lefel 3
  • Cefndir profedig ym maes rheolaeth diogelwch gweithredol mewn amgylchedd cymhleth neu broffil uchel
  • Profiad o arwain a datblygu timau, yn ddelfrydol mewn gwasanaeth diogelwch.
  • Y gallu i ddarparu gwasanaeth cwsmeriaid o’r radd flaenaf i randdeiliaid mewnol ac allanol.
  • Y gallu i ymdrin yn ddiplomataidd ac yn broffesiynol ag amrywiaeth eang o bobl, gan gynnwys staff, ymwelwyr ac Aelodau etholedig.
  • Profiad o weithio gyda gwybodaeth gyfrinachol a sensitif
  • Profiad o greu neu oruchwylio rhaglenni hyfforddi, rhaglenni dysgu a datblygu, gyda dealltwriaeth o lesiant staff, prosesau lles, ac arferion cyflogaeth cefnogol.
  • Meddu ar (neu fod yn barod i ymgymryd â) Gymhwyster Diogelwch perthnasol (e.e. Lefel BTEC mewn Rheoli Diogelwch) neu gymhwyster Iechyd a Diogelwch perthnasol (e.e. tystysgrif gyffredinol y Bwrdd Arholi Iechyd a Diogelwch Galwedigaethol (NEBOSH) neu uwch)
  • Profiad o ysgrifennu, trin a thrafod ac adolygu asesiadau risg.
